日期:2014-05-19  浏览次数:20433 次

关于如何手动让Session失效
一般Session默认的有效时间是用户持续20分钟不操作的话,Session就会失效。。
可是,我想当用户单击某一个按钮时,这个Session就会失效,请问应该如何呢?

Session会占用内存,请问Session失效时,内存是否会被回收或释放呢?

我用Session.Remove方法时,这个Session原来所占的内存是否有被释放?或是可以让Session原来所占内存减少?如从50K   减少为   20K   ?

------解决方案--------------------
可是,Session.Remove这个方法能回收内存吗?
所占内存空间能释放吗
---------------------------------------
垃圾收集器会来清理内存,收回空间的